LED Emergency Panel Light UGR

The LED emergency panel light UGR (Unified Glare Rating) is a specialized lighting solution designed to minimize glare and ensure optimal visibility in emergency situations. UGR is a metric used to measure the potential for glare in a lighting environment, with lower values indicating reduced glare. This feature is particularly important in areas where visual acuity is crucial, such as hospitals, schools, and offices.

LED emergency panel lights with UGR ratings are available in various designs, including surface-mounted, pendant-mounted, and ceiling-mounted options. These lights are engineered to provide uniform illumination, reducing the risk of accidents caused by poor visibility during emergencies. Moreover, they are energy-efficient and have a long lifespan, making them a cost-effective solution for critical environments.

LED Emergency Panel Light for Cleanroom

Cleanrooms are highly controlled environments where maintaining a sterile atmosphere is critical. LED emergency panel lights for cleanrooms are designed to meet the stringent requirements of these facilities, providing reliable emergency lighting without compromising the cleanliness and integrity of the environment.

These lights are typically constructed from materials that are resistant to dust, moisture, and chemicals, ensuring long-term performance in cleanroom settings. They are also available in various configurations, including surface-mounted, pendant-mounted, and ceiling-mounted options, to accommodate different cleanroom layouts. Additionally, LED emergency panel lights for cleanrooms are energy-efficient and have a long lifespan, making them an ideal choice for sustainable operations.
